Celtics rookies helping out off the bench

Blogged under Front Page,Rookie Report by Nothing but Net on Tuesday 12 December 2006 at 6:31 pm

1st round pick Rajon Rondo has been a decent player off the bench that really rachets up the defense when he comes into the game. Rondo has played in 18 games and averaged 17.0 minutes, 3.8 points, 2.9 rebounds, 2.5 assists and 1.1 steals per game. He could be a starter someday soon for the Celtics.

Leon Powe has played well when given some playing time. Powe has played in 11 games and averaged 10.8 minutes, 3.9 points, 3.2 rebounds, 0.1 assists per game. Powe is also hitting 51.7% from the floor. He looks like a keeper too.

Allen Ray hasn’t really played that much yet. He has played in 3 games and has averaged 3.3 points, 0.7 rebounds and 0.3 assists per game.

The Celtics draft looks like it might have been a good one.

Celtics hold on for 97-90 win over the Knicks

Blogged under Front Page by Nothing but Net on Tuesday 12 December 2006 at 9:43 am

The Celtics blasted off in the first half and built a 61-36, but they had to hold off a furious second half comeback by the Knicks. The Celtics played good defense as they held the Knicks to 38.9% shooting from the floor. The Celtics won this game despite getting outrebounded 53-41 by the Knicks.

Paul Pierce led the way with 31 points, 7 rebounds and 3 assists. Al Jefferson had a good game around the basket with 14 points, 12 rebounds and 4 blocks.

The Celtics improved to 7-13 with this win.

Kendrick Perkins out at least 3 more weeks

Blogged under Front Page,Injuries by Nothing but Net on Monday 11 December 2006 at 11:12 pm

The starting center of the Celtics will miss at least three more weeks with a sore left foot due to plantar fascitis. This will give Al Jefferson an extended chance at playing time. It might be hard for Perkins to get his job back when he returns.

Celtics nip the Nets 92-90

Blogged under Front Page by Nothing but Net on Monday 11 December 2006 at 8:25 pm

The Celtics got a nice road win over the Nets Saturday Night. The Celtics only shot 38.8% of their shots and were out-rebounded 53-40 in this game.Â

Al Jefferson got big minutes and made them count with 29 points and 14 rebounds. Paul Pierce had an off-night shooting (4 of 18) but he still wound up with 17 points, 6 rebounds and 4 assists. Delonte West played well as he scored 16 points and dished out 5 assists. Ryan Gomes was tough around the basket and scored 9 points and grabbed 9 rebounds.

The Celtics improved to 6-13 on the season.

Celtics give good effort, but fall 116-111 to Suns

Blogged under Front Page by Nothing but Net on Saturday 9 December 2006 at 9:32 pm

The Celtics played really hard last night, but when you let your opponent connect on 60.6% of their shots from the floor….you’re gonna lose. Paul Pierce had an outstanding game with 36 points, 5 rebounds and 5 assists. Ryan Gomes was tough around the basket with 18 points and 5 rebounds. Tony Allen got a rare start and played well with 18 points, 7 rebounds and 5 steals. Sebastian Telfair did a good job of running the point with 14 points and 5 assists. Al Jefferson only scored 6 points but grabbed 7 rebounds.

The Celtics fell to 5-13 on the season with this loss.

Celtics lose heartbreaker to Grizzlies 98-96 at home

Blogged under Front Page by Nothing but Net on Thursday 7 December 2006 at 11:57 pm

Rookie Rudy Gay did the Celtics in when he hit the game-winning shot with only 2.6 seconds left on the clock. The Celtics played hard, but it just wasn’t enough.Â

Paul Pierce led the way with 25 points and 4 assists. Gerald Green was excellent off the bench as he scored 21 points. Ryan Gomes added 12 points. Al Jefferson scored 9 points and grabbed 12 rebounds. Brian Scalabrine (10 points, 8 rebounds) and Delonte West (12 points and 7 assists) both pitched in off the bench.

The Celtics fell to 5-12 on the season with this loss.
